What Is a System Drop Detector and Why Is It Important?
A system drop detector is a specialized device that monitors the water pressure and flow within your water treatment system. Its primary function is to detect sudden drops in water pressure or flow rate, which can be signs of leaks, blockages, or component malfunctions. For residents of Edgewood dealing with challenges such as iron, manganese, sediments, and occasional bacteria, maintaining continuous, uncontaminated water flow is essential for health, safety, and the longevity of plumbing fixtures and appliances.
By alerting you to irregularities in real-time, the drop detector enables prompt action to prevent untreated or compromised water from entering your household supply. This early detection not only preserves water quality but also helps avoid costly repairs and unnecessary water waste.

How Does the Equipment Work?
The core of the drop detector is a pressure and flow sensor that continuously monitors your water system. If the device detects a sudden decrease in pressure or flow—potentially caused by a leak, blockage, or equipment malfunction—it triggers an alert or shut-off mechanism. This immediate notification or response allows homeowners or property managers to assess the problem and take action before contaminants bypass treatment processes.

Maintenance and Care
Maintaining your system drop detector is straightforward. Regular inspections, usually annually, should include cleaning the sensor and verifying its operational status. Some models may have indicator lights or digital displays to show system health. Replacing the sensor or components as recommended by the manufacturer ensures continued reliable monitoring. Consistent maintenance helps prevent false alarms and ensures your water treatment system functions optimally.

Q: Will this device detect all types of water problems?
The drop detector is specifically designed to monitor pressure and flow issues. It helps identify leaks, blockages, and system malfunctions but does not diagnose chemical or bacterial contamination directly.
Q: How often should I check or maintain the device?
We suggest inspecting your system drop detector at least once a year, including cleaning sensors and verifying operational indicators, to ensure ongoing reliability.
